Space-Saving Core Cuts Cycle Times, Serviceable at Press 

Progressive Components has expanded its line of C-Cores with the new DT Series Collapsible Core. This new standard was announced at EuroMold.

The DT Core is a positive, mechanically actuated collapsible core that eliminates the cycle times of complex gear and rack approaches, resulting in a simplified “open-shut” tool. The maintenance advantage is dramatic due to a patented quick-lock feature that allows removal and servicing of the core unit while the mold is still in the press. 

The DT Core’s compact design allows for tighter cavity spacing, which results in the ability to use a smaller press or to add more cavities versus a comparably-sized gear and rack mold base. 

In addition, by utilizing the mold’s opening for actuation, the ejector system is eliminated, resulting in a very compact height, which is advantageous in stack molds while also allowing installation on the mold’s cavity half. 

Available in four standard sizes to match common industry cap diameters, custom sizes are also available. The finished thread detail can also be provided to reduce mold building time and expense.
